Able Seaman Norman Wallace Worland 2251.
On Leaving Tingira Norman served on HMAS Australia until being landed in the UK with illness, probably TB as he was discharged to shore to be admitted to a Sanitorium from Cerberus on the 6th of November 1918.
He passed away on Christmas Eve just 48 days after he was discharged from the RAN.
His mother Edith lived in Bega and he is buried in Bega Cemetery. Ancestry photo indicates it is a Tall stone with a cross in Anglican Section1, Row I, Plot 24A.
